Lemon Essential Oil
Lemon essential oil is derived from the peel of lemons and is known for its refreshing scent and potential antimicrobial properties. It can help invigorate the skin and provide a natural fragrance. Its use in cosmetics is generally considered safe, though it may cause photosensitivity in some individuals.
Risks
Potential risks include skin irritation and increased sensitivity to sunlight.
Benefits
It offers a natural fragrance and may have antimicrobial benefits.
Orange Essential Oil
Orange essential oil is extracted from the peel of oranges and is valued for its uplifting aroma and potential antioxidant properties. It can enhance the sensory experience of a product with its fresh scent. However, like other citrus oils, it may increase photosensitivity.
Risks
There is a risk of skin irritation and photosensitivity.
Benefits
It provides a natural, uplifting fragrance and may offer antioxidant benefits.
Sesame Oil
Sesame oil is a natural oil rich in fatty acids and antioxidants, making it beneficial for skin hydration and protection. It is known for its emollient properties, helping to soften and moisturize the skin. Its use in cosmetics is generally well-tolerated.
Risks
Allergic reactions are possible, though rare.
Benefits
It is an excellent moisturizer and provides antioxidant protection.
Beeswax
Beeswax is a natural wax produced by honeybees and is used in cosmetics for its emollient and protective properties. It helps to form a barrier on the skin, locking in moisture and providing a smooth texture. It is well-regarded for its skin-friendly properties.
Risks
There is a minimal risk of allergic reactions.
Benefits
It acts as a natural occlusive, helping to retain skin moisture.

Aloe Vera
Aloe vera is a plant extract known for its soothing and hydrating properties, making it a popular ingredient in skincare. It can help calm irritated skin and provide moisture. It is widely used for its skin-friendly benefits and is generally well-tolerated.
Risks
Rarely, it may cause all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
Benefits
It soothes and hydrates the skin, offering anti-inflammatory benefits.
Coconut Oil
Coconut oil is a natural oil known for its moisturizing and antimicrobial properties, making it beneficial for skin care. It helps to nourish and soften the skin, providing a protective barrier. It is generally well-tolerated and widely used in cosmetics.
Risks
It may clog pores in some individuals, leading to breakouts.
Benefits
It deeply moisturizes and provides antimicrobial benefits.
